Vertical transmission of Group B Streptococcus in a public referral hospital
Abstract
Background Group B Streptococcus (GBS), a beta-hemolytic Streptococcus , is an important cause of neonatal and maternal morbidity and mortality in Brazil and worldwide. This study aims to evaluate vertical transmission of GBS isolated from parturients and their newborns in a municipal referral hospital in Goiânia, Goiás, Brazil. Methods In this cross-sectional study (August–October 2024), 206 parturients and their newborns were included. Vaginal and anorectal swabs were collected from mothers and nasal and auricular swabs from newborns. Samples underwent microbiological culture and real-time polymerase chain reaction (qPCR), with antimicrobial susceptibility testing performed according to standardized protocols. Results Among the 206 parturients, 26.7% were colonized with GBS, with vertical transmission observed in 64.1% of cases and an overall neonatal prevalence of 16.4%. GBS isolates showed high resistance to tetracycline (57.9%–70.9%), erythromycin (31.6%–54.6%), and clindamycin (42.1%–83.6%), particularly in vaginal and anal samples. Conversely, β-lactams (penicillin, ampicillin, ceftriaxone, and cefazolin) maintained high efficacy (≥ 86%), confirming their role as first-line agents for intrapartum prophylaxis. Resistance to macrolides and lincosamides restricts their use in penicillin-allergic pregnant women. Conclusion The high prevalence of maternal colonization and substantial vertical transmission highlight the urgent need to implement routine screening and intrapartum prophylaxis during prenatal care. Although culture remains the gold-standard for GBS detection, qPCR demonstrated higher sensitivity and may be a useful tool for early diagnosis of maternal colonization, especially in the absence of prenatal follow-up.
